2) The Investment Loyalty Program

This was already approve, it will roll out shortly, please ready your accounts.  Here are the details again:

"The Investment Loyalty Program is a plan that will reward engaged EMC2 holders, it will be funded by the mining tax only in the absence of a project to fund in that particular month.

Here is how the Investment Loyalty Program works.  To qualify for reward:

1)  you must register an EMC2 address by the 10th of the month,
2)  only the top 100 registered addresses are eligible,
3)  you must maintain (no withdrawals) those funds in the account until the 10th of the following month.
4)  only one address per BCT  username  

The Investment Loyalty Program is funded by the mining tax, it is ONLY used in the absence of a particular project to fund; as such, most of the time there will be no Investment Loyalty Program reward.  In the months where there is a reward it will be conducted as follows: of the properly registered accounts (10th of the previous month) on the 10th of the following month, the top 100 account values will receive a proportionate amount of the available funds.  Payout will begin on the 15th of the month.  
Any withdrawal made from any registered address disqualifies said address for any reward for the target period.   You are advised not to use exchange wallets because the exchange may create withdrawals from the address without disturbing your account balance which will disqualify your entry.

This program is meant to reward engaged holding."

2) Understanding PICISI - at this point my job is to have everyone that wants to understand PICISI to be able to understand it.  So I'm willing to do all that I can to help you.
As I explain it more and more I will eventually find shorter and easier ways to explain it.  The easiest way I am currently explaining it is:

Imagine what 10 CC communities would do if they cooperatively ran Indiegogo and Kickstarter.
 - we would allow for CC donations in addition to fiat donations,
 - we would encourage sponsorship everywhere we can (perks, campaign, and video),
 - we would give every member some free CC to intrigue them to learn more about the coin and to use it,
 - we would help promote the campaigns we sponsor because we want our message to be heard too,
 - we would find a way to promote the site, campaigns, all of the coins involved
 - we would share revenue between the 10 CC communities evenly
 - each community would have a minimum amount of work to do in order to get the benefits
 - we would create an admin to organize the day-to-day things,


That will give you a basis of what the plan is.  The detail and breakdown of each of those we can go though if you wish, but if you read
